About this property

Historic Setting: Lodge House B&B in Chard offers a unique stay within a historic building. The property is adults-only and highly rated for its comfortable rooms and excellent breakfast. Outdoor Spaces: Guests can relax on the sun terrace or in the garden, enjoying free WiFi throughout the property. The outdoor seating area provides a pleasant space to unwind. Comfortable Accommodations: Rooms feature private bathrooms with walk-in showers, bathrobes, and free toiletries. Additional amenities include streaming services, TV, and garden views. Dining Experience: Breakfast options include continental, Ã la carte, full English/Irish, vegetarian, vegan, and gluten-free. Local specialities, warm dishes, juice, and fruits are served daily. Activities and Attractions: Guests can enjoy hiking in the surrounding area or visit nearby attractions such as Woodlands Castle (20 km) and Dinosaurland Fossil Museum (29 km). Exeter International Airport is 37 km away.

Neil and Kathy Arnold
Just minutes from the A303 Lodge House is a peaceful relaxing place to stay. Still retaining many original features from 1760's, including a unique indoor well in the snug, it has been updated in a sympathetic manner to offer luxurious guest rooms. The views from here are amazing, the peace and tranquility are second to none, making Lodge House B&B an ideal place for a stress-relieving break, away from the hustle and bustle of busy everyday life. When our guests arrive we want them to relax, leave their troubles at the door and step into a world of home comfort and rest. As owners we intend to see that every attention is paid to detail and service. The Blue Room and the Lilac Room were part of an extensive renovation of one third of the house which was completed in April 2015. All the fixtures and fittings (apart from the antique furniture and pictures) were brand new. Due to an existing beam in the en suite shower wet room to the Blue room, there is restricted headroom, so this room would not suit someone very tall.
We escaped to the country from Slough, Berks. in Jan 2010 with the intention of running a B&B, and seeking a slower pace of life. We have 2 acres of woods and an acre and half of productive orchard, fruit bushes and vegetable beds. Kathy is a complementary therapist who offers treatments such as Reflexology, Indian Head Massage, Hopi Ear Candles and Aromatherapy massage at the B&B at an extra cost, & Neil retired early from the aerospace industry . He is now a beekeeper with 3 hives, and on a good year we have our own honey to offer at breakfast. Neil also looks after the 20+ chickens that we have that lay gorgeous eggs with deep yellow yolks that we serve for breakfast.
Situated in predominantly dairy country in the Blackdown Hills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ty, Lodge House is 750 feet above sea level, with air clean and pure. We are midway between the north coast of Minehead & south coast of Lyme Regis, Seaton, Sidmouth and Charmouth with a variety of attractions nearby such as National Trust houses, the West Somerset Railway, the Seaton Tramway plus a host of other places to visit, details of which we can supply you with on your arrival.
